Can someone describe "turbor whine" for me? I have a whistling noise at the top of the rpm range, ie just before the shift? It sounds like an air leak and I have been tightening the clamps everywhere in an attempt to eliminate it. My truck is chipped (80 hp) and has the large exhaust and K&N filter.
That "wine" or "air leak" is your turbo. Listen to a big rig - makes the same type of noise right before they shift - just much louder. I noticed my 2002 Excursion PSD making more of this whistle after i put a different exhaust system on , as well as a new airintake. I have been playing aound with a metal pipe from the turbo to the air box - and now the turbo's whistle can be heard almost a block away !!
Also , you will notice this whistle is more noticable when the truck is under a load , like going up a hill or pulling a trailer...
Turbo whine is a cool thing. I am working on getting some sound clips
of my truck pulling my racecar with the new metal inlet pipe on ...Sound is right up their with the big 18 wheelers. Caused becasue the whine echos in the mental - instead of being canceled out by the stock rubber piece.....

Wasn't really that hard to make a metal pipe to repalce the factory
rubber piece. I took the truck to the chassis guy who built my racecar - and we basically took a 5'' pipe and started cutting & welding to make it fit under the stock hood - took awhile - but came out nice. The metal pipe is actually at the local powdercoater getting ceramic coated so it looks all nice and pretty - plus ceramic coating deflects heat better. Cooler air , more boost !!!
